The Scoop on Picking Up After Your Pet
As a responsible dog owner, you know that picking up after your pet is an essential part of being a good neighbor and a good citizen. It’s not the most glamorous task, but it’s a crucial one – not just for keeping your community clean, but also for protecting the environment and public health. According to the United States Environmental Protection Agency, pet waste can contaminate waterways and harm wildlife if it’s not disposed of properly. In fact, it’s estimated that a single gram of dog waste can contain up to 23 million fecal coliform bacteria, which can cause a range of health problems in humans and animals.

It’s worth noting that dog waste is a bigger problem than you might think. According to the American Pet Products Association, there are over 78 million dogs kept as pets in the United States alone – and each one of those dogs is producing, on average, around 274 pounds of waste per year. That adds up to a whopping 21 billion pounds of dog waste annually – a staggering amount that requires some serious attention and effort to clean up. Types of Dog Waste Bags
When it comes to choosing the right dog waste bags, there are several types to consider. For instance, biodegradable bags are a great option for environmentally conscious dog owners. These bags are made from natural materials and can easily decompose, reducing the amount of plastic waste in landfills. On the other hand, scented bags can be a good choice for dog owners who want to minimize odors when picking up after their pets. Some bags even come with antibacterial properties, which can help reduce the spread of germs and diseases.
In addition to these types, there are also compostable dog waste bags available. These bags are designed to break down quickly and can be added to compost piles, reducing the amount of waste sent to landfills. However, it’s essential to note that not all compostable bags are created equal, and some may require specific conditions to decompose properly. Dog owners should always check the manufacturer’s instructions before using compostable bags.

Are dog waste bags really biodegradable?
Some dog waste bags are indeed biodegradable, meaning they can break down naturally in the environment over time. However, it’s essential to note that not all biodegradable bags are created equal. Some may be made from plant-based materials like cornstarch or sugarcane, while others may be made from traditional plastics with additives that claim to make them biodegradable. Be sure to check the packaging or manufacturer’s website to confirm the bag’s biodegradability and compostability.
When using biodegradable dog waste bags, keep in mind that they may not break down as quickly as you think. It’s still crucial to dispose of them properly in a trash can or compost bin. If you’re looking for a more environmentally friendly option, consider bags that are certified by organizations like the Compostable Products Institute (CPI) or the Biodegradable Products Institute (BPI). These certifications ensure that the bags meet specific standards for biodegradability and compostability, giving you peace of mind that you’re doing your part for the planet.
Can I compost dog waste?
Composting dog waste can be a bit tricky, but it’s doable with the right approach. Dog waste is high in nitrogen and can be a valuable addition to your compost pile, but it’s essential to handle it safely to avoid spreading disease. First, make sure you’re using compostable dog waste bags that can break down along with the waste. Then, add the waste to your compost pile in moderation, mixing it with other materials like leaves, straw, or shredded newspaper to create a balanced carbon-to-nitrogen ratio.
When composting dog waste, it’s crucial to maintain high temperatures in your compost pile to kill off any pathogens or bacteria. Aim for temperatures between 130°F and 140°F (54°C and 60°C) to ensure that the waste is fully broken down and safe to use in your garden. It’s also important to note that not all dog waste is suitable for composting – if your dog is taking medication or has a health issue, it’s best to err on the side of caution and dispose of their waste through traditional means. With proper handling and composting techniques, you can turn dog waste into a valuable resource for your garden.
